Summary

House Bill 3269 aims to amend the Texas Election Code regarding the participation of counties in the countywide polling place program. The key change proposed in the bill is to eliminate the previous limitations on the number of counties that could participate. This would allow any number of counties, regardless of their population size, to be selected by the secretary of state for participation, thereby streamlining the process for voter access in Texas.
